232和UART是电子领域中常见的术语,它们在串行通信中扮演着重要的角色。本文将分析232和UART的区别,并探讨它们在通信领域的应用。
RS-232和UART的概念
RS-232和UART是串行通信中的两个重要概念。RS-232是一种标准接口,用于在数据终端设备间进行串行数据传输。它使用DB-25或DB-9连接器,并定义了信号线的分配和电气特性。而UART(通用异步收发器)则是一种集成电路,用于实现串行数据和并行数据之间的转换。它负责将计算机内部的并行数据转换为串行数据,以便通过串行通信接口进行传输。
RS-232和UART的关键区别
RS-232和UART的关键区别在于它们的作用和实现方式。RS-232是一种物理标准和信号规范,定义了传输数据所需的连接和信号线路。它负责数据传输的物理层面。而UART则是一种电路,它负责数据在串行通信和并行通信之间的转换,属于数据链路层的范畴。
RS-232和UART的应用
RS-232主要用于连接计算机和外部设备,如调制解调器、打印机、传感器等。它在通信距离较短的场景下具有稳定可靠的特点。而UART通常集成在微控制器或通讯芯片中,用于实现设备和计算机的串行通信。它在嵌入式系统和通讯设备中得到广泛应用。
232和UART技术的发展
随着技术的发展,RS-232接口在现代计算机设备中已经逐渐被USB、以太网等接口所取代。而UART技术在嵌入式系统和通讯领域仍然发挥着重要作用,不断优化和升级以满足新的通讯需求。
232和UART的未来趋势
未来,随着通讯技术的发展,串行通信将继续扮演重要角色。传统的RS-232接口可能会逐渐退出舞台,而UART技术将随着物联网、智能家居等领域的发展变得更加智能化和高效化。
总结
232和UART在电子通信领域扮演着重要的角色,虽然它们的作用和实现方式不同,但都是串行通信中不可或缺的组成部分。随着技术的不断进步和需求的变化,它们的作用也在不断演进。